Q.4 Which one among the following statements must be TRUE about the mean and the median of the scores of all candidates appearing for GATE 2023? (A) The median is at least as large as the mean. (B) The mean is at least as large as the median. (C) At most half the candidates have a score that is larger than the median. (D) At most half the candidates have a score that is larger than the mean.

GATE 2023 Mean vs Median: Correct Answer Revealed

The correct statement that must always be true about the mean and median of GATE 2023 candidate scores is option (C): At most half the candidates have a score larger than the median. This holds due to the median’s definition as the central value in any dataset. Options (A), (B), and (D) depend on score distribution and are not universally true.

Mean and Median Definitions

The mean equals the total scores divided by candidate count, sensitive to extremes like top ranks pulling it higher. The median is the middle score when sorted, splitting data so exactly 50% (or at most half in ties) exceed it.

Option Analysis

  • (A) Median ≥ Mean: False in right-skewed distributions like exam scores, where few high scores raise the mean above the median.

  • (B) Mean ≥ Median: Not always true; left-skewed data (many high, few low scores) makes median larger.

  • (C) ≤ Half above median: Always true by definition—median ensures half or fewer scores exceed it.

  • (D) ≤ Half above mean: False; skewness allows over half below mean if outliers dominate.

Why (C) for GATE Scores

GATE distributions are typically right-skewed, but median property remains universal regardless of shape or GATE 2023 specifics.
